Terms Used In Kansas Statutes 65-67a04

  • Abortion: means an abortion as defined by Kan. See Kansas Statutes 65-67a01
  • Consideration: means :

    (A) Any payment made or debt incurred;

    (B) any gift, honorarium or recognition of value bestowed;

    (C) any price, charge or fee which is waived, forgiven, reduced or indefinitely delayed;

    (D) any loan or debt which is canceled or otherwise forgiven; or

    (E) the transfer of any item from one person to another or provision of any service or granting of any opportunity for which a charge is customarily made, without charge or for a reduced charge. See Kansas Statutes 65-67a01

  • Fetal tissue: means any tissue, cells or organs obtained from a dead human embryo or fetus after an abortion or after a stillbirth. See Kansas Statutes 65-67a01
  • Person: means a person as defined by Kan. See Kansas Statutes 65-67a01

(a) No person shall solicit, offer, knowingly acquire or accept or transfer any fetal tissue for consideration.

(b) No person shall solicit, offer or knowingly acquire or accept or transfer any fetal tissue for the purpose of transplantation of such tissue into another person if:

(1) The fetal tissue will be or is obtained pursuant to an abortion; and

(2) (A) the donation of such fetal tissue will be or is made pursuant to a promise to the donating individual that the donated tissue will be transplanted into a recipient specified by such donating individual;

(B) such fetal tissue will be transplanted into a relative of the donating individual; or

(C) the person who solicits or knowingly acquires or accepts the donation of such fetal tissue has provided consideration for the costs associated with such abortion.

(c) Any person who intentionally, knowingly or recklessly violates this section shall be guilty of a severity level 2, nonperson felony.
